a. The suing party is called the plaintiff. The party being sued is the defendant. Therefore, since Arthur Rabe wants to sue Xavier Sanchez. Rabe is the Plainttiff and Sanchez is the Defendant.
b. If Rabe wants Sanchez to perform the agreement as promised, Rabe would seek remedy of Specific performance of Contract from the Court. Failure to do so will attract charges.
c. If Rabe wants the contract to be cancelled, then Rabe would ask the court for a rescission which is the cancellation of a contractual obligation.
d. The term remedies refers to a legal means to enforce a right or redress a wrong. Remedies of law include land, items of value or money. Remedies in equity includes specific performance, injunction and rescission. Thus, both remedies in part b and c are remedies in equity.
e. The party appealing a case is called the appellant or petitioner while the appellee is the party against whom the appeal is taken. So Sanchez would be the appellant and Rabe would be the respondent.

Adjusting journal entries are passed before financial statements are prepared to so as to confirm if revenue recognition and matching principles are complied with. Adjusting entries are required to be passed if transactions is spread over multiple financial periods. For example, adjusting entry is passed if goods are received this year but payment will be made next year.
Before income statement and balance sheet is prepared, these entries are passed. Thereafter, adjusting trial balance is prepared and finally financial statements are prepared.

Payback period: It reflects the period at which the investor recovered their invested money. It always shows in years.
IRR: It refers to the internal rate of return. It shows an interest rate at which the Net present value is zero or the initial investment and the present value of all years cash flow would be equal
